Connection Rules
1. Always install two (2) lamps. Operating with only one lamp may overdrive lamp current at maximum brightness settings.
2. Verify lamp wiring before connecting lamps to the inverter module. Connecting both lamps to one of the two inverter output
circuits will result in reduced brightness. The LXM1621-01 / 02 / 03 module connectors are wired per industry standard. The
lamp hot wires (high voltage wires) are always on pin 1 or 2, and the cold wire (low voltage wire) is always on pin 3 or 4.
3. The LXM1621-04 uses the reverse pinout found in some panels. The lamp hot wires (high voltage wires) are on pins 2 and 3 and
the cold (low voltage wire) is on pin 1.
